hi..my baby is now 15 months old he is not standing without support and walking. so what we do so he is able to learn to stand without support.

Accurate is expected the child should learn to walk independently by the time of 17 months so currently it would be good if you encourage your child to stand without support make your child stand in a place where there is no support and 10 steps ahead of the child and try to encourage and say come to me this is how you can do the process
